Help How to unbrick my soft bricked android

I want to install custom rom, for that i installed custom recovery and boot, but i think the file which i downloaded from internet was not for my device(though it say it is for my device, yu Yuphoria)
and not i am stuck with company logo, i cant get past that,
but i can go into fastboot mode( although while installing rom my computer say "waiting for the device")

It's still unlocked and I can get into bootloader mode.

In essentials, these are my problems:

Since I have no recovery, I cannot restore a backup
Since I can't restore, I need to flash stock and unroot
To do that my computer needs to find my phone as a fast boot device, but it can't.
To make it see my phone, I need to install the right drivers
To install the drivers I need USB debugging enabled
To turn on USB Debugging I need to not be in a bootloop

Does anybody see a way around this?
 
Open fastboot utility on your pc and connect phone in fastboot mode. Type "fastboot devices" without the quotes and hit enter. If correct drivers are installed and fastboot is talking to your device, you should see your device SN listed
